Flooding Insurance Coverage Is Entitled To Unique Interest

For many New Orleans citizens, flooding insurance policy is one of the most important pieces of the insurance puzzle.

Flood insurance could be obtained via the National Flood Insurance Policy System (NFIP), exclusive insurance firms, as well as excess pipes insurance providers. Policies can easily offer protection for a property, its components, or even both, based on the terms, limits, exemptions, as well as deductibles of the policy.

Another necessary point to consider is timing. The Louisiana Division of Insurance policy takes note that NFIP policies generally possess a 30-day waiting time period prior to protection takes effect, based on relevant exemptions. That suggests hanging around up until a storm is coming close to might be too late.

Even property owners who reside outdoors areas generally considered high risk might intend to analyze flood insurance coverage. Flooding does certainly not always value neighborhood boundaries, and the expense of mending water damage may be significant.

Understanding Wind and Storm Protection

New Orleans home owners must also pay very close attention to wind and also named-storm stipulations. A plan may have a different cyclone or named-storm insurance deductible, which can function in different ways from a common buck tax deductible.

The Louisiana Department of Insurance posts buyer assistance specifically taking care of named-storm deductibles and also urges insurance holders to understand how these provisions use.

Instead of talking to merely, “The amount of performs my insurance coverage expense?” property owners need to inquire:

What is my regular deductible?
Is there a different named-storm or storm tax deductible?
Does my plan cover wind harm?
What occurs if wind and flood damages happen in the course of the very same tornado?
Are my home and also personal items insured for sensible substitute expenses?

These concerns can easily reveal essential variations between relatively comparable policies.

Automotive Insurance Policy in New Orleans

Insurance New Orleans citizens require is actually not limited to home coverage. Automotive insurance coverage is another vital factor, particularly in a city where extreme climate may destroy cars.

Louisiana’s Department of Insurance coverage clarifies that complete auto coverage can generally give defense for flood and water harm to a car. A house owners plan, by comparison, performs certainly not cover a motor vehicle ruined through flooding.

Motorists ought to as a result examine whether their auto policy includes thorough protection and understand the relevant tax deductible. This may be especially beneficial for folks that park outdoors or even on a regular basis travel by means of places susceptible to heavy rainfall and also flooding.

Lessees Required Insurance Coverage Too

Lessees often think that their landlord’s insurance policy shields everything inside a house or rental house. For the most part, the proprietor’s residential or commercial property insurance coverage secures the structure instead of the tenant’s personal properties.

Lessees insurance coverage can easily help secure valuables and also might deliver liability coverage, depending on the policy. Flood defense is actually an additional issue: tenants can easily secure different flood protection for eligible personal effects with the NFIP and also personal insurance firms.

For occupants, making a home stock can create the insurance claims method less complicated. Photographes, video clips, slips, and files of beneficial valuables may supply useful information if property is actually damaged or destroyed.
